Archer is an aerospace company building all-electric vertical takeoff and landing (eVTOL) aircraft designed to carry four passengers with minimal noise, advancing sustainable air mobility. As a Hardware Integration Engineer, you will own the physical build and bring-up of subscale aircraft platforms, including mounting and wiring flight controllers, companion computers, radios, and sensor payloads. You'll design and fabricate wiring harnesses, connectors, and power distribution systems for onboard electronics, then validate integrated hardware end-to-end on the bench and on the platform while coordinating with test and program teams.
Your responsibilities include troubleshooting EMI, power, and signal-integrity issues across sensor and compute interfaces, collaborating with perception, navigation, and test engineers to ensure hardware meets system requirements, and maintaining comprehensive build documentation, wiring diagrams, and configuration records for fielded systems. You'll work hands-on in a lab/hangar environment with hardware bring-up and debug activities.
Required qualifications include a Bachelor's degree in Electrical Engineering, Mechanical Engineering, Robotics, or related field (or equivalent experience), hands-on experience integrating hardware on small aircraft or robotic platforms, and experience with sensor and compute interfaces such as MIPI, USB, Ethernet, and CAN. You should have working knowledge of wiring harness design, connectorization, cable routing, EMI mitigation, and power management for embedded systems.
Bonus qualifications include experience with flight controllers (PX4, ArduPilot), familiarity with companion computers like NVIDIA Jetson, background in small aircraft or aerospace hardware integration, and experience supporting test or field operations.
